The Katuk (Sauropus androgynus) grows delicious and edible leaves and flowers. The leaves are high in protein.

• Average mature height: 4 to 6 foot
• Light: Full sun to full shade or anywhere in between
• Soil: Average watering needs
• Zones: 8-11
